This content was published on January 1, 2008 - 18:55Silhouette cut-outs are a traditional art form in Switzerland, but many artists have brought modern techniques to the craft. A new book from Mondo Editions - "Schweizer Scherenschnitte - von der Tradition zur Moderne" takes a look at the development in Swiss cut-out artistry.
